About this position

A new PhD position is available at the Department of Transport and Planning at Delft University of Technology, focusing on the integrated planning of railway rolling stock circulations and maintenance. This opportunity is ideal for candidates interested in improving railway operations, logistics, and transport planning. The research will be conducted within the Digital Rail Traffic Lab and Smart Public Transport Lab, in collaboration with Nederlandse Spoorwegen, and supervised by Professor Rob Goverde and Niels van Oort. The project aims to advance scientific research in railway operations, with a strong emphasis on logistics, maintenance, and digital solutions for public transport. Applicants should have a relevant master's degree and a keen interest in railway systems and logistics. The application deadline is January 5, 2026. What's required

Applicants should have a relevant master's degree in civil engineering, transport engineering, logistics, or a related field. Interest in railway operations, logistics, and scientific research is essential. Experience with planning, optimization, or transport systems is preferred. No specific GPA, language, or other requirements are mentioned.
